South Korea’s leading cryptocurrency exchanges, Upbit and Bithumb, have announced a new decision regarding the KernelDAO (KERNEL) token, which they previously placed on a trading alert list to protect investors.

According to the announcements, both platforms have lifted the “trading alert” status applied to KERNEL following the conducted reviews, and the asset will return to normal trading conditions.

Upbit announced that KERNEL has been placed under a trading alert on April 20, 2026. The exchange stated that this decision was influenced by security incidents reported in the wallets or digital asset infrastructure associated with the project, as well as uncertainties regarding the project’s sustainability and operational status.

However, it was stated that the KernelDAO team subsequently provided comprehensive explanations and supporting documents to the exchange. Upbit announced that, as a result of the evaluations, the questions regarding the security incidents were resolved and sufficient transparency was provided regarding the project’s operations, and therefore, it decided to remove its alert status as of June 19, 2026.

Similarly, Bithumb announced the termination of the trading alert applied to KERNEL and MAP Protocol (MAPO). The exchange stated that these assets have been returned to normal trading status after it was determined that the relevant risk factors have been eliminated.

With this decision, deposit and withdrawal services for KERNEL will be reopened. Upbit announced that deposits made during the suspension period will be gradually credited to user accounts after services are reactivated.

Exchanges also warned investors to be cautious about high volatility that could arise from price differences between different platforms following the resumption of services.
